Output 34985f3d405de591f3be375f2287f75d243d629f39aabc7f78f87eaf176f0d07:0

value
999114
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53cf0a75c4c4ab9d6b52d96fe8bfa882021563a8 OP_EQUAL
address
39LA2v8LbSCLMCUa6dKJC7hcuYhjWBjsiu
transaction
34985f3d405de591f3be375f2287f75d243d629f39aabc7f78f87eaf176f0d07
spent
true